Does this help stable Safari in any way? I have a WebKit bug I’m tracking that’s fixed in STP but not in stable and it seems like there’s no telling whether it’ll ever land.
lapcat•12m ago
It'll land eventually. They always do, though maybe months down the road. But of course Apple won't preannounce its plans, and unfortunately I'm not aware of a way to track WebKit commits in specific Safari releases.
lapcat•7m ago
This update fixed some web inspector bugs that I reported, but I can't use it because Safari Technology Preview inexplicably supports fewer macOS versions than Safari itself, i.e., no longer Sequoia.
